In the context of Plato's words, "Attention to health is life's greatest hindrance" can be interpreted in a variety of ways. Plato, a renowned Greek philosopher, believed in the importance of the mind and soul over the physical body. He emphasized the pursuit of knowledge and wisdom as the ultimate goal of life, rather than focusing on physical health and well-being.

Plato's statement suggests that too much emphasis on physical health can distract individuals from more important pursuits, such as intellectual and spiritual growth. In his view, an excessive preoccupation with the body can lead to a neglect of the mind and soul, which are essential for achieving true fulfillment and happiness.

Plato's philosophy is rooted in the idea that the body is merely a vessel for the soul, and that true happiness comes from cultivating the intellect and nurturing the spirit. He believed that the pursuit of knowledge and wisdom was the key to living a meaningful and fulfilling life, and that focusing too much on physical health could detract from this higher purpose.

From a modern perspective, Plato's words can be seen as a reminder to prioritize mental and emotional well-being over physical health. In today's society, there is often a strong emphasis on physical fitness and appearance, with many people spending a significant amount of time and energy on dieting, exercise, and other health-related activities.

While taking care of one's physical health is important, it is equally crucial to pay attention to mental and emotional well-being. Neglecting these aspects of health can lead to feelings of emptiness, dissatisfaction, and unhappiness, regardless of how physically fit a person may be.
